英文摘要
In the present research project, prostanoid receptor subtype and distribution of cyclooxygenase (COX) in the porcine uterus were characterized using pharmacological and biochemical techniques, and physiological roles of prostanoid in regulation of myometrial contractility were discussed. Contractile (EP1, EP3, FP and TP) and relaxant prostanoid receptors (DP, IP and EP2) were demonstrated in the porcine uterus muscle and these receptor populations were consistent with human. Therefore the porcine uterus might be a useful animal model for assessing the mechanical actions of prostanoid receptor agonists in the human uterus. Prostanoid receptors in the porcine uterus was suggested to distribute heterogeneously depending on smooth muscle types (longitudinal and circular muscle) and uterine regions (cornu, corpus and cervix). In the longitudinal muscle, responsiveness to contractile prostanoid receptor agonists was high compared with the circular muscle and decreased gradually from cornu to … More cervix. In contrary, responsiveness to relaxant prostanoid receptor agonists was low in the cornu and increased toward cervix. On the other hand, although responses to relaxant prostanoid receptor agonists were high in the circular muscle, regional difference in responsiveness to both contractile and relaxant prostanoid receptor agonists was not marked in comparison with the case of longitudinal muscle. The heterogeneous distribution of contractile and relaxant prostanoid receptor contributes to produce a gradient of the intra-luminal pressure from the cornu (high) to cervix (low) that is convenient for transportation of luminal contents. COX-1 but not COX-2 was expressed in the non-pregnant porcine uterus and distributed heterogeneously depending on muscle layer and uterine regions as did contractile prostanoid receptors. Inhibitors of COX and thromboxane A2 synthase decreased the spontaneous contraction of longitudinal muscle but not circular muscle. Present results suggest that prostanoid modulates, spontaneous myometrial contractility in pig. In the uterus of pregnant pig, COX-2 was expressed intensely and the responsiveness to a FP receptor agonist increased, suggesting a pregnancy-associated change in the physiological role of COX-prostanoid pathway.
